Crime rate in Penketh & Cuerdley
Crime rate
Crime rate
15.33 per 1,000 people
Percentile
48th percentile nationally
Crime levels are around the national middle range.
House prices in Penketh & Cuerdley
House prices
Average sold price
£311,522
Percentile
54th percentile nationally
House prices are around the national middle range.
